IV. Project Summary (Abstract of the Project)

Garbage are main factors that pollutes the environment. A

simple and small piece of plastic deals with a great problem.

One of the problem in the Bangga Boulevard lane in Brgy.

Mambulac is the lack of awareness on proper waste disposal,

which could affect the current living of the residents on that

specific area.

The project CPR Is a community based project that aims to

promote environmental awareness and concerns on the chosen

community. The duration of this project will be 3 days which

includes planning, preparation, and the implementation of the

project.

A. PROJECT BACKGROUND

  • The main idea of this project is to give priority to proper waste

management through educating people on a certain area about

the importance of implementing a proper waste management.

Lack of awareness on proper waste management is a common

environmental issue that needs a solution.

  • The project is made to avoid contamination of the Brgy. It is not

intended only for personal purposes but also for the benefits of

the families living there because improper dumping of garbage

pose a serious risk to the health of the people and the

environment.

PROJECT BACKGROUND

● In order to reduce the amount of waste

into the roadside or gutter, it is best to

implement an awareness activity on

proper waste management.

● This project also aims to reduce the

possibility of improperly disposing trash.

In which, it will have three phases: (1)

preparation, (2) implementation, and (3)

post-implementation.

OUTCOME EXPECTANCY

After conducting this project, it is expected that

the canals will be without any trash. With the

additional trash bins being put, we envisioned a

lesser, if not completely zero improperly

disposed trash. We also expect the students,

residents, and other people who joined this

project to be more aware of the harmful effects

of trash, start practicing proper waste disposal,

and become an active volunteer of activities like

this.
